Apr 03, Colombo: Sri Lanka's Deputy Minister for Railways, Edward Gunasekara, an opposition MP of the United National Party (UNP) who recently crossed to the government and accepted a portfolio returned to the Opposition today at the parliament.
The parliamentarian for Gampaha District who sat with the Opposition in the parliament has also filed his resignation from the deputy ministerial portfolio he was holding.
Edward Gunasekara was among the 18 UNP MPs who joined the government recently with the former Deputy leader of UNP, Karu Jayasuriya.
